I have been able to reproduce it (also on Debian Lenny i386), using the
latest git (minus the latest commit in configure.ac).
Here are the various file permissions:

www-d...@nix:~$ dspam_stats
*** glibc detected *** dspam_stats: double free or corruption (!prev):
0x0921d730 ***
======= Backtrace: =========
/lib/libc.so.6[0xf7602935]
/lib/libc.so.6(cfree+0x9c)[0xf76047dc]
dspam_stats(fileread+0x1f9)[0x804acb9]
dspam_stats(dirread+0xf5)[0x804aa35]
dspam_stats(fileread+0xf1)[0x804abb1]
dspam_stats(read_config+0x3b)[0x804ad9b]
dspam_stats(main+0x4e)[0x8049f3e]
/lib/libc.so.6(__libc_start_main+0xe5)[0xf75ae455]
dspam_stats[0x8049571]
[...]
Here is the backtrace in gdb:
#0 0xf75e6556 in raise () from /lib/libc.so.6
#1 0xf75e7d78 in abort () from /lib/libc.so.6
#2 0xf7620b95 in __libc_message () from /lib/libc.so.6
#3 0xf7626935 in malloc_printerr () from /lib/libc.so.6
#4 0xf76287dc in free () from /lib/libc.so.6
#5 0x0804acb9 in fileread (path=0x9370798 "/etc/dspam/dspam.d//hash.conf",
attrib=0xffd0ea64, num_root=0)
at ../read_config.c:186
#6 0x0804aa35 in dirread (path=0xffd0e630 "/etc/dspam/dspam.d/",
attrib=0xffd0ea64, num_root=0)
at ../read_config.c:137
#7 0x0804abb1 in fileread (path=0x0, attrib=0xffd0ea64, num_root=48) at
../read_config.c:212
#8 0x0804ad9b in read_config (path=0x0) at ../read_config.c:265
#9 0x08049f3e in main (argc=1, argv=0xffd0eb84) at dspam_stats.c:86
I hope this helps.
